Assessing Your Home's Solar Possible
Before diving into solar panel installation, you need to assess your home's solar possibility. Beginning by examining your roof's positioning and incline; south-facing roof coverings normally capture the most sunlight.
Search for any blockages, like trees or tall buildings, that can cast darkness on your panels. These can dramatically lower energy production. Consider your neighborhood environment too; warm locations yield far better results than constantly gloomy regions.
Next, review your power requirements and usage patterns to establish the number of panels you'll call for. You may also intend to make use of on the internet solar calculators or talk to a specialist to obtain a clearer image.

Reviewing Your Power Requirements and Intake
How can you figure out the ideal solar panel system for your home? Beginning by assessing your energy demands and usage.
Take a look at your utility costs over the past year to recognize your average regular monthly usage. This'll give you a baseline for just how much power you need to generate. Don't forget to consider seasonal variants; your energy requires may surge in summer season or wintertime.
Next, think about any type of future changes, like adding devices or electrical lorries, which could boost your intake.

Panel Efficiency Scores
As you check out the globe of solar panels, comprehending panel efficiency rankings is critical for making an educated decision. These scores show exactly how efficiently a panel converts sunshine into functional electrical energy. The greater the performance, the more energy you'll create from a smaller sized area. A lot of property panels vary from 15% to 22% efficiency.
When picking your panels, consider your power needs and available roof covering room. If you have actually restricted space, opting for higher-efficiency panels could be advantageous. However, if you have enough roof covering location, lower-efficiency panels may be sufficient.
Installation Type Alternatives
Choosing the ideal installation kind for solar panels can dramatically impact your system's performance and efficiency. You'll commonly come across 2 primary choices: roof-mounted and ground-mounted systems.
Roof-mounted panels are commonly the best choice for house owners, as they use existing space and can be cheaper to set up. Nonetheless, if your roofing system isn't appropriate-- perhaps as a result of shielding or architectural concerns-- ground-mounted systems could be the far better alternative.
They permit optimum positioning, making the most of sunlight exposure. Additionally, you can change their angle to improve efficiency.
Prior to determining, take into consideration aspects like offered room, budget, and neighborhood policies. By examining these options very carefully, you'll guarantee your solar panel installment fulfills your energy needs successfully.
